Postdoctoral Scholar Position
In Photovoltaic Degradation and Data Science


     A Postdoctoral Scholar position for a materials scientist/engineer is available in the
SDLE Research Center, Case School of Engineering under the direction of Prof. Roger H.
French. The research focuses on using a data analytics approach to understanding and
predicting photovoltaic module material degradation, optimizing PV performance and
accelerating adoption of new technology, such as PERC solar cells. DOE SETO funded projects
include PERC cell degradation , moving PV lifetimes to 50 years , and PV module backsheet
degradation
.
     The Postdoctoral Scholar will engage in research to gain understanding and prediction
of degradation mechanisms in PERC solar cells from laboratory-based experimentation and use
typical semiconductor characterization tools to monitor performance and identify real-world
degradation mechanisms. Data are acquired over time and a data science methodology
employed to model the behavior in a quantitative manner.

Postdoctoral Scholar Position In
Data Science and Statistical Analytics of PV Material Degradation


     A postdoctoral Scholar position for a statistician/data scientist is available in the SDLE
Research Center, Case School of Engineering under the direction of Prof. Roger H. French. The
research focuses on using a data analytics approach to understand and predict photovoltaic
module material degradation and lifetime performance. Combining time series, spectral and
electroluminescent image data on real-world PV modules in a wide variety of climatic zones with
more detailed point in time data on a smaller sets of real-world retrieved modules is necessary.
This real-world data with be cross-correlated with similar datasets on PV materials and
minimodules under accelerated exposures in order to understand the degradation mechanisms
and the roles of specific stressors on degradation and to predict lifetime in various climatic
zones. Graph Network modeling of degradation pathways in PV materials is a key area of
research. DOE SETO funded projects include PERC cell degradation , moving PV lifetimes to 50
years
, and PV module backsheet degradation .
